草庐IT

armbian-Ubuntu

全部标签

【Linux】 ubuntu 安装搭建Samba cifs服务器,windows下无法访问如何解决!

问题汇总及补充一、windows下无法访问samba1、smbd没有正常启动; servicesmbd start    启动smbd servicesmbdstatus   查看状态 2、主机和虚拟机需要可以互ping成功3、共享文件的访问权限设置4、windows和linux防火墙关闭,之后重启smbd5、在运行里面输入格式:“\\+ip”  (因为我就是打的//,才一直访问不了)6、 windows 要装 cifs7、 设置账号用于登录samba服务器,同时并设置密码。具体命令:[root@localhost~]#useraddsambauser-------sambauser是你的用户

Ubuntu20.04+Docker+ROS Noetic 可视化容器管理工具Portainer

1.安装docker官网教学安装网址:InstallDockerEngineonUbuntu|DockerDocumentation2.安装noetic镜像ros镜像网址https://hub.docker.com/r/osrf/roshttps://hub.docker.com/r/osrf/ros/tagssudodockerpullosrf/ros:noetic-desktop-full3.创建容器3.1宿主机开启xhost,使得docker里面可视化界面(vscoderviz)xhost(参数)//+:关闭访问控制,允许任何主机访问本地的X服务器;//-:打开访问控制,仅允许授权清单中

【Linux踩坑日记】:ubuntu环境下Linux系统没有网络连接,ifconfig查看发现只有lo,没有以太网eth0连接解决方法

1、问题描述启动Linux系统后,发现网络无法连接,输入ifconfig命令查看,只有lo本地回环网卡,无法找到eth0网卡,或者是eht0网卡成功激活但是没有显示IP及子网掩码。如下图所示:输入ifconfig-a命令查看是有eth0这张网卡的。2、解决方法输入以下两条命令:我的网卡名字是eth0,可通过ifconfig-a命令查看大家自己的网卡名。sudodhclienteth0sudoifconfigeth0运行完成后,输入ifconfig查看IP:搞定收工!

Ubuntu20.04搭建PX4仿真环境及XTDrone开发平台(最详细最明白)

一、介绍PX4-Autopilot仿真平台是由PX4官方提供的集虚拟px4固件、真机烧录固件、gazebo环境及模型于一体的平台,用户可以自己编写程序,通过mavros接口与虚拟px4固件进行mavlink协议的通讯,并在gazebo中显示虚拟世界和模型。因此PX官方手册里给了一个经典的例程:offboard.cpp和offboard.py,让用户通过程序开发,实现无人机自主功能。而XTDrone,就是提供一系列程序及教程的通用开发平台,见下图:【当然,可以看到,sitl_config文件夹里的models里的传感器sdf模型和修改过的gazebo_ros插件也是实现各种仿真的必要贡献】二、写

【ubuntu】将磁盘挂载到指定目录并设置开机自动挂载

1.整个磁盘挂载到指定目录最近打算将数据磁盘开机自动挂载,省得每次都要手动挂载,总结步骤如下:输入以下命令,将系统中所有的分区都列出来:sudofdisk-l找到你要挂载的分区,可以通过容量大小分辨,当然,有可能还是不太好区分,可以直接在目录的其他位置(otherlocations)看到相关信息。输入以下命令查看已挂载点lsblk或者df-h也可以看到相应的挂载点,例如,这边我需要开机自动挂载的就是/media/chh3213/MECHREVO目录,可以看到它的分区是nvme0n1p1.通过sudoblkid命令,查询相应磁盘分区的UUID和文件系统格式等,后面要用到。例如我打算开机挂载的是n

ubuntu 服务器安全加固的20条方案

ubuntu服务器安全加固的20条方案0.升级aptupdateaptupgrade1.设置密码失效时间|身份鉴别设置密码失效时间,强制定期修改密码,减少密码被泄漏和猜测风险,使用非密码登陆方式(如密钥对)请忽略此项。加固建议使用非密码登陆方式如密钥对,请忽略此项。在/etc/login.defs中将PASS_MAX_DAYS参数设置为60-180之间,如:PASS_MAX_DAYS90需同时执行命令设置root密码失效时间:chage--maxdays90root2.设置密码修改最小间隔时间|身份鉴别设置密码修改最小间隔时间,限制密码更改过于频繁加固建议在/etc/login.defs中将P

升级Ubuntu Linux内核的多种方法

Ubuntu是一种流行的Linux操作系统,它定期发布更新的内核版本,以提供性能改进、新功能和安全修复。本文将介绍升级UbuntuLinux内核的几种不同方法,包括使用命令行和使用图形界面工具。使用命令行1.1.使用apt命令apt命令是Ubuntu中包管理器的基本工具之一,可以用于安装、更新和删除软件包。要升级内核,可以使用以下命令:sudoaptupdatesudoaptupgrade第一个命令aptupdate用于更新软件包列表,确保您获取到最新的可用版本。第二个命令aptupgrade用于升级所有已安装的软件包,包括内核。1.2.使用UKUU工具UKUU(UbuntuKernelUpd

一、Hadoop初始化配置(final+ubuntu保姆级教程)

1、配置虚拟机        三台虚拟机,分别为node1、node2、node3,内存分别为4G、2G、2G,现存最好为(>40G),如下:2、修改主机名分别打开三台虚拟机,root用户输入一下命令:node1虚拟机输入:hostnamectlset-hostnamenode1node2虚拟机输入:hostnamectlset-hostnamenode2node3虚拟机输入:hostnamectlset-hostnamenode33、验证输入完成之后,刷新cmd窗口,可以看到主机名发生变化: 4、修改配置文件(1)图形化界面修改设置-》网络-》点击-》将ipv4调整为手动-》修改地址、子网掩

Ubuntu-Server-22.04安装桌面+VNC

前提:UbuntuServer安装好后,ubantu其他版本是否适用这里未知,欢迎大佬们前来评论一、默认没有图形界面,有时觉得用图形界面操作更简单直接,于是用如下命令安装:1.更新本地环境sudoapt-getupdatesudoapt-getupgrade2.安装桌面sudoapt-get-yinstallubuntu-desktop//桌面程序3.安装Windows兼容层程序sudoapt-get-yinstallwine//wine(Windows兼容层程序)4.重启reboot二、安装vnc方式一GNOME桌面环境,非root用户操作。[推荐使用该方法]1.更新软件源。sudoaptu

Ubuntu安装Hadoop以及伪分布式配置

1.创建hadoop用户sudouseradd-mhadoop-s/bin/bash 然后输入自己当前hadoop账户的密码进行验证,接着:sudopasswdhadoop 设置自己hadoop用户登录的密码,显示设置成功后,为hadoop用户添加管理员权限sudoadduserhadoopsudo 然后切换到hadoop用户进行登录,密码就是刚才自己为hadoop用户设置的密码 2.进入hadoop用户后,先进行软件更新,以防后续安装配置出现报错,这里更新需要输入hadoop用户密码验证sudoapt-getupdate 3.显示如下界面时,代表更新完成 4.安装SSH服务端 由于hadoo